What Types of Work and Facilities Can Long Term Acute Care Respiratory Therapists Expect in Phoenix, AZ?

As a Registered Respiratory Therapist working in the vibrant city of Phoenix, Arizona, specifically in the Long Term Acute Care (LTAC) setting, you will have the opportunity to engage in a variety of specialized roles within a dynamic healthcare environment. In LTAC facilities, you will focus on providing respiratory care for patients who require extended hospitalization due to complex medical conditions, such as chronic respiratory disorders, post-surgical recovery, or severe neurological impairments. Your responsibilities will encompass conducting assessments, developing personalized care plans, managing ventilators, and delivering therapies that optimize lung function. Additionally, you will collaborate with a multidisciplinary team of healthcare professionals—including physicians, nurses, and rehabilitation specialists—to ensure comprehensive and compassionate patient care. What types of experience are required or preferred for an LTAC-RRT Travel job in Phoenix?

For a Long Term Acute Care Registered Respiratory Therapy travel job in Phoenix, Arizona, candidates typically need a minimum of two years of clinical experience in respiratory therapy, preferably in a long-term care or acute setting. Employers often prefer applicants with advanced certifications, such as those from the National Board for Respiratory Care, to enhance their qualifications.

What types of facilities offer Long Term Acute Care Registered Respiratory Therapy Travel jobs in Phoenix?

Long Term Acute Care Registered Respiratory Therapy travel jobs in Phoenix, Arizona are typically offered by specialized long-term acute care hospitals and rehabilitation facilities. These institutions focus on providing extended medical care for patients with complex respiratory needs and chronic conditions.
